Transaction e858cc69a35466af13470b715cc9c63ad2805f8a16321b735292a55264c88b6c

4 Input
2 Outputs
  • e858cc69a35466af13470b715cc9c63ad2805f8a16321b735292a55264c88b6c:0
  • value  774
    address  1DSUsTMLEGPcJVN6oaUwTV2Simb31wRmTM
  • e858cc69a35466af13470b715cc9c63ad2805f8a16321b735292a55264c88b6c:1
  • value  2518896
    address  12nacvrveioa1WdSVWqve8vc8B4chPfKGx